A flexible capacitive photoreceptor for the biomimetic retina
M. T. Vijjapu, M. E. Fouda, et al.
Discover a groundbreaking flexible, hybrid perovskite-based capacitive photoreceptor that mirrors the extraordinary light-sensing capabilities of the retina's rod cells, developed by authors including Mani Teja Vijjapu and Mohammed E. Fouda. This innovative device showcases impressive spectral sensitivity and long-term stability, revolutionizing neuromorphic vision applications.
